LaP12Ru4 is a mixed-metal phosphide ceramic compound containing lanthanum, phosphorus, and ruthenium. This is a research-phase material within the ternary phosphide family, studied for potential applications requiring high thermal stability and electrical conductivity in ceramic form. The inclusion of ruthenium—a refractory metal—suggests investigation into catalytic, electrochemical, or high-temperature structural applications where conventional phosphides may be insufficient.
